Subject: Key-card stock — Brantlow site

Dispatch,

The new Brantlow annex opens Monday. We need 200 blank key-cards from the Veldmere store moved there before Friday close. Cards are boxed, sealed, labelled for access control only — do not split the batch. Marda Ulven signs on arrival; nobody else. Courier must carry the standard Orvex transit pouch and keep it in hand, not in the van hold. The hand-over instruction for the courier follows.

handover note for yagep-tagef: the fenok sorwyn courier leaves the fraok sileth sorax ledger at gate 2873 under passcode 476683

## Approval: Query Planner Regression Fix

The fix for the Lanternfish query planner regression (join reordering producing full scans on partitioned tables) has passed unit coverage, the Pemberton replay suite, and a 48-hour canary with no latency deviation beyond 2%. Per release policy, the patch may not enter the 9.4 train until the accountable reviewer has signed off in writing. The approver of record is listed below.

approver of tawip-bagap = Holdor Silath

Subject: Formula sandboxing — on-call notes

Quick heads-up for the Lanternfish release. User-supplied formulas now run in the Hollowbox sandbox with a 2s CPU cap and no network access. Escapes page on-call directly. Do not raise limits without sign-off from platform security. Known edge cases: nested imports, recursion bombs. Hold the release if sandbox canaries fail. Runbook and escalation path are linked below.

wiki page, bawig-yawep: https://jenkins.nelvrotech.local/ticket/build/projects/view/view/pages/view/a285c2b5588ad4f337d9b5f2

**Action item (PM-214, Coldvault archival):** Automate archiving of cold storage buckets older than the retention cutoff. Manual sweeps missed two regions last quarter and blew the storage budget. Owner: infra rotation. Sweep cadence, batch size, and age thresholds must be config-driven, not hardcoded, so on-call can tune under load. Dry-run mode required before first prod run. Proposed defaults for review at sync are below.

limits module of fahog-kahop:
CAPS = {
    "fraeth": 189,
    "drumir": 842,
}